What legislation regulates alimony disputes in Guatemala?

In Guatemala, disputes over alimony are regulated in the Civil Code and the Food Law. These laws establish the rights and obligations of parents regarding child support for their children, as well as the legal procedures to determine and modify said support. The legislation seeks to guarantee the economic well-being of minors and ensure that they receive the necessary support.

What are the laws that regulate cases of land usurpation in Honduras?

Land usurpation in Honduras is regulated by the Penal Code and other laws related to property, land tenure, and the protection of landowners' rights. These laws establish sanctions for those who illegally occupy, possess or appropriate land that does not belong to them, protecting property rights and legal security.
